Decent, but not for those who need sunlight or silence

First, some positives:

Having toured other buildings with similarly priced studios in Lincoln Park/Lakeview, I think that this is one of the best options. The building is clean and I have had no issues with any pests. Management has been responsive and maintenance issues have mostly been resolved quickly. The location is great, with the Brown/Purple Line, several bus lines (8, 22, 36, 76), Trader Joe’s, Target, Walgreens, etc all in short walking distance.

The building is renovated, though...
probably not as recently as the photos may suggest. My floors and cabinets have some noticeable chips, and there are a lot of stray paint spots all over the floor and around the edges of the trims/doors; with the gray paint on white floor/trim, the unit always looks a little dirty.

A few warnings for anyone looking to move here:

Be mindful of the direction your unit faces! Mine faces a brick wall, so despite having large windows, I had very little natural light most days/times of day. In such small units, this can be a little depressing, especially since there’s no rooftop or other lounge area.

Also, be aware that the walls in this building are extremely thin! You will hear every cough, laugh, and conversation had by everyone on your floor. If your neighbors talk on the phone or have people over a lot, you will hear them word for word. If someone has maintenance doing a 9am construction project, you might as well be having your own construction project. This is not an exaggeration; I can hear my neighbor’s shower turn on, the whole floor’s alarms, music from the building next door, the garbage trucks in the alley, etc. If noise is an issue for you at all, I would avoid this building!
